Adjustable probabilities of faces

Open tureba opened this issue 1 month ago • 0 comments

Would be interesting if it were possible to generate the dice with adjustable probabilities of faces.

I was thinking that a d16 could have numbers 3 through 18, and the same probabilities for those numbers as rolling 3d6. Or maybe a d11 with the same numbers and probabilities as 2d6, to surprise Catan games with a novelty dice. Or anything else along the same lines.

It might be achieved either by sizing the face areas proportionally to the intended probabilities, or by putting carefully-chosen holes on the inside of each face, instead of a solid infill. I don't think these are easy to do in the slicer, though.
